    With Gerrard's new position, do you think we still require a defender bringing the ball out?
    yea totally - the chelsea game really demonstrated that.

    When the centre backs split and Gerrard drops into the middle of them it's going to be a lot harder for us this seasin IMO cause the opposition will try and negate that.

    Chelsea did that very well last season in that they sat deep but pushed Ba high onto Gerrard to try and force a mistake. The wide Chelsea players cut out the ball to the two full backs who had pushed high.

    In that instance - neither Sakho nor Skrtyl pushed into the space into midfield with the ball to try and force the Chelsea team to press the ball and therefore create space.

    Cant remember which subsequent game it was, but Agger came on and that dynamic completely changed, he was carrying the ball into the space well in the oppositions half.

        Liverpool defender Daniel Agger has reportedly agreed personal terms with Spanish giants Barcelona. The Dane has been perenially linked with the Catalan club in years gone by and now looks set to finally be making the move to Spain.

        Agger made 20 Premier League appearances last season for Liverpool, scoring twice as the Anfield club finished second in the Premier League.

        The centre-back’s place was far from secure, with Agger fighting it out with Mamadou Sakho for a place alongside Martin Skrtel in the Liverpool back four. Dejan Lovren‘s £20 million move from Southampton to Liverpool, combined with Sakho’s improvement in form at the end of the season, means that Agger would face increased competition if he stayed at Anfield, prompting his move to the Nou Camp.

        Italian journalist Tancredi Palmeri has tweeted that the 29-year-old has agreed personal terms with Barcelona, ahead of a move that has previously been reported as being worth around £12 million.

                              Marca seem to have decided that Boateng will be going to Barca - no mention of Agger:



                              Jerome Boateng, the Bayern Munich defender, has become Barcelona's number one target. Although Jeremy Mathieu arrived a couple of weeks ago, the 'Azulgranas' still want to strengthen the centre of their defence with another player, and the German player has become the top mark to fill this vacancy, in a development that was first uncovered by Radio Marca.

                              The German, who recently won the World Cup with his national side, has been valued by his club at €39 million. Aged 25, he's equally at home playing in the centre of defence and as a full-back, something that suits Barcelona down to the ground, as he could also cover the position occupied by Dani Alves out on the right.

                              The difficulties in signing Thiago Silva and Marquinhos have resulted in the Spanish heavyweights continuing to comb the market for a centre-back that's up to the job, and it seems that Boateng has all the attributes required for him to become the next 'Culé' signing.

                              Real Madrid have also thrown their hat in for the German, although it isn't known if this is out of a genuine interest or if it is an attempt to inflate his price. This latest development has forced Barcelona's director of football, Andoni Zubizarreta, to move the meeting with the player to sooner than originally planned, meaning he could sign this evening
